Shakhtar deserved to draw with Celtic – Petryak

Photo: Getty Images

The midfielder of the Donetsk club considers the result of the Champions League match to be logical.

Shakhtar struggled against Celtic in the Champions League. The Scottish team is very compact, and it is always difficult to play against such an opponent. Donetsk club midfielder Ivan Petryak said this after the match in the round. However, the player considers a 1:1 draw between the teams to be natural.

“Celtic lost to Real Madrid 3-0 in the first match, so they had to put pressure on us from the first minute. So they started very active, scored a quick goal. We started well, we saw it. But then we equalized the score, the game leveled off. We deserve a draw today, at least.

Celtic play very compactly, the players work one by one until the end. It’s very difficult for those on defense. But we had 3-4 chances when we scored. Maybe they missed it too. Pretty smooth game. I think 1:1 is the result that shows the game on the field.

Tribune support? Of course they did. I want to say that I am very grateful to the fans who came to support us. Of course, we want to play in Ukraine, we miss our fans. But this is the situation in the country, everyone knows. Today there are many people from Ukraine. We play for them, for our armed forces, for our country. We feel it. I hope they also feel that we gave our best.

Regarding qualifying from the group, to be honest, we are working on each match. So there is also a very difficult game in the championship. We don’t think about the future, we live preparing for every match, no matter who it will be – Real or Metalist. We prepare for each match separately. We always want first place.

The coach is happy, I saw how the boys gave themselves on the field today. He understands the gravity of this fight, the importance. All teams are very strong. Therefore, one point is not so bad. Of course, we want to win, but we will analyze our mistakes,” said Petryak in an interview on the UEFA website.

Recall that Shakhtar played out a 1-1 draw against Celtic in the second round of the Champions League group stage. In the next round of the Champions League, the Pitmen will face Real Madrid. The match will take place on 5th October.
